Prohibit any exams from taking place during the Covid-19 outbreak
Closed
725 signatures
What the petition asks
We would like you to prohibit any exams to be taken place during the outbreak of Covid. We believe students are being put under too much pressure because of the added stress Covid causes and the disruption to school life.
It is unfair for some student to sit exams and some not. All students, regardless of the education they received during the first lockdown, suffer from the same stresses and pressure Covid is causing.
There are family members, friends and members of our community dying yet you still want students to take exams during this incredibly worrying and depressing time.
The governments late decision, and uncertainties over exams have made students feel even more anxious and frustrated.
